What Are Multi-Layered Boards?

Multi-layered boards bring a new dimension to game design by introducing physical depth through varying thickness, carved surfaces, and stacked components. Unlike traditional flat boards made from printed card stock, these designs add vertical elements that enhance both the look and feel of gameplay. As Susan Han points out, they represent a departure from the standard flat-board approach, offering a more dynamic and engaging experience for players.

The construction of these boards often relies on dual-layer techniques. This involves stacking two layers of board material, with the top layer featuring custom die-cut shapes. These cutouts create recessed areas or slots where game pieces like dice, meeples, or tokens can sit securely, preventing them from slipping around during play. Typically made from grayboard or blue core substrate, the boards range in thickness from 1.5 mm (≈0.06 in) to 3.0 mm (≈0.12 in) and are wrapped in printed paper for a polished finish.

Some multi-layered boards are modular, designed as puzzle-like sections that can be assembled in different configurations. This flexibility allows for varied layouts, making each game session unique. These design advancements not only enhance aesthetics but also open up possibilities for more interactive and strategic gameplay.

Key Features of Multi-Layered Boards

Multi-layered boards are more than just visually striking - they redefine how games are played. By incorporating vertical stacking and interactive surfaces, they break away from the traditional single-plane design. These boards often feature carved plateaus, stackable towers, or tiered zones that create distinct gameplay areas. Tabletopia highlights how adding thickness to a board can mimic a stone plateau effect, boosting visual appeal without the need for complex 3D models.

Vertical tokens and 3D objects aren't just decorative - they serve functional purposes, too. They can designate player zones, indicate worker placement areas, or provide visual cues to guide players during the game. Blue core board is often chosen for these intricate cutouts because it delivers sharper and cleaner edges compared to standard grayboard, making it ideal for precision designs.

Another standout feature of multi-layered boards is the inclusion of hidden areas. The added depth allows game designers to conceal information or components on different levels, introducing an element of secrecy that can significantly impact strategic planning.

Design Considerations for Multi-Layered Boards

After discussing the strategic and interactive elements of multi-layered boards, let’s dive into how thoughtful design choices support these advancements.

Creating a multi-layered board requires careful planning to balance gameplay depth, durability, and affordability. Designers must juggle the need for engaging mechanics while ensuring the game remains accessible. On top of that, manufacturing these intricate designs presents technical challenges that can heavily influence production costs and deadlines.

Balancing Usability and Complexity

One of the toughest hurdles with multi-layered boards is ensuring players don’t feel overwhelmed. Clear visibility of progress is essential - players need to easily track their status without mentally juggling multiple layers. Features like built-in scoring tracks or markers make this seamless. As Evan Sunwall, a UX Specialist at Nielsen Norman Group, puts it:

Board games should always keep players informed of their status in the game.

Another key design element is real-world mapping, where mechanics mimic physical laws, making them more intuitive. For instance, climbing to higher levels should feel harder than descending, aligning with how we perceive effort in real life. This approach reduces the need for players to memorize arbitrary rules. Games like Santorini take this a step further: domes physically block spaces, eliminating ambiguity by letting the components themselves enforce the rules.

To reduce rulebook dependency, designers often include handy reference tools like player mats or quick guides. For more complex games, progressive reveal mechanics - where players unlock new layers or rules gradually through envelopes or stickers - can simplify learning. This method, often seen in legacy games, allows players to master core concepts before tackling advanced mechanics, spreading the complexity across multiple sessions.

Accessibility is another critical consideration. Relying solely on color to distinguish pieces can alienate players with color-vision deficiencies. By incorporating thoughtful vertical design and inclusive visual cues, designers can create engaging gameplay without unnecessary frustration.

Manufacturing Challenges

While user experience shapes design, manufacturing constraints dictate what’s practical and affordable.

Producing multi-layered boards isn’t as straightforward as making flat ones. Adhesion and warping are common issues - ensuring the printed paper adheres permanently to the chipboard core without deforming requires specialized industrial adhesives that can handle temperature shifts. Most board games use chipboard or grayboard, with standard board thickness at 2.0mm and tiles typically at 1.5mm.

Die-cutting precision is equally important. When components span multiple layers, even a tiny error - like one millimeter - can disrupt assembly. Dull cutting tools can lead to delamination or cracks in the cardboard. Hersh Glueck, CEO of Hero Time, warns:

When your artwork isn't designed properly for printing, it can result in quality issues and game components that don't look the way you expected them to.

For foldable or stackable boards, fold line integrity is a major concern. Repeated folding can wear down materials, so manufacturers often use heavier paper (like 157 GSM C1S) and reinforce fold lines with additional strips. Surface durability also plays a role - matte finishes reduce glare but are more prone to scratches, especially on darker colors. Options like anti-scratch matte lamination or gloss finishes in high-use areas can address this issue.

The cost implications of these challenges are significant. Raw materials alone account for about 30% of production costs. Standard grayboard costs $600–$900 per ton, while premium chipboard ranges from $1,200–$1,500 per ton. Manufacturing costs per unit typically fall between $3–$6 for standard folding boards and $5–$10 for premium mounted boards in bulk.

To avoid costly mistakes, designers should always order physical proofs before mass production. This ensures components fit together properly and that materials meet quality expectations. Adding a 3mm bleed area around artwork accommodates the slight imprecision of industrial cutting, preventing visible white edges. Ensuring artwork is at least 300 DPI and designed in CMYK (rather than RGB) avoids pixelation and color mismatches during printing. These production details don’t just influence costs - they also play a huge role in delivering an immersive and polished game experience.

Santorini: Tower-Building Mechanics

Santorini

Santorini is a great example of how adding verticality to a game can completely change its strategy. The game features a 3D board made up of an Ocean Board, a Cliff Pedestal, and an Island Board. On this 5×5 grid, players stack blocks to create towers with three levels, capping them with domes. The goal? To move one of your workers to the third level of a tower, earning an instant win. However, there’s a catch: workers can only climb up one level per turn, though they can descend multiple levels.

Game developer Brandon Rollins captures the essence of Santorini perfectly:

"It's like chess on a tic-tac-toe board."

The addition of domes adds a layer of strategy by permanently blocking spaces. For instance, if your opponent is about to reach the third level, you can place a dome on that tower to stop them in their tracks. The game also incorporates God Power cards, which add unique abilities to each player, creating even more strategic possibilities - all within a quick 20-minute play session. Ranked among the top 100 board games, Santorini proves that multi-layered boards can balance simplicity with strategic depth.
